Gunnison Report, Friday 7/24 from the FisherAmen

The FisherAmen departed from GYB Thursday evening with 10 aboard- Captain Jason Delgado, mates Julian and Jesse Delgado, Capt Dennis Crawford (DC), Critter, Bobby, Sam McCaskill, and the Alan Rude family from Oklahoma.

Enroute to Gunnison, we trolled around the Gardens during the day on Friday, 7/24 where we found the barracuda action hot and heavy. Dropping down for grouper, we likewise found the barracuda action hot and heavy. Given that wasn't what we were after, we moved on to the Hilltops. 6 tiles later, one of which was 25lbs, we moved on.

We arrived at Gunnison Friday nite where we encountered three other sportfishermen- The Blowout, out of GYB and a couple others we couldn't catch the names of. About an hour past sundown, the flying fish action came on in epic proportions. Like a mosquito infestation, flying fish were jumping in the boat and whacking into our crew. The YFT seemed delighted- the water was boiling with big yellows busting on the flying fish, coming as much as five feet out of the water to get them. Have never seen any action like that!

As a result, the topwater action was awesome. The take was 22 BFT averaging 15 lbs each but sadly only 1 YFT at 80lbs- too many breakoffs!

Enroute home on Saturday, we picked up a couple wahoo at 16lbs and a nice ling.
